About

The triethanolamine salt of salicylic acid — used as a UV absorber and BHA. EU-regulated and the TEA portion can form nitrosamines if combined with nitrosating agents, so use is cautious.

Function

PRESERVATIVELIGHT STABILIZERUV FILTER

Skin benefits

  • UV absorber and BHA-style exfoliation
  • Mild preservative effect
  • Solubilizes salicylic acid

Known concerns

  • TEA can form nitrosamines in nitrite-contaminated formulas
  • EU Annex III/V regulated
  • Salicylate caution for children and pregnancy
  • Possible skin irritation
